Below Average Demand in Arkansas

The location quotient (LQ) of 0.48 indicates that Arkansas has a below-average concentration of Insurance Sales Agents professionals. This may suggest fewer local opportunities compared to other states, though national trends should also be considered.

Note: Location Quotient (LQ) is the ratio of the percentage of workers in an occupation in a given area to the percentage in that occupation nationwide. An LQ > 1.0 means above-average concentration; < 1.0 means below-average.
